Herp Tip Some reptiles may be tempted to ingest sand substrates. In small amounts, this can be harmless, but in larger amounts, can possibly cause impaction. There are steps you can take to reduce this possibility without sacrificing your substrate choice or the beauty of your reptile's habitat. Try the following tips: Monitor your pet reptile during feeding times.Place food offerings in a feeding dish or use feeding tongs instead of placing food directly onto the habitat substrate.During mealtimes, place your reptile in a separate feeding environment.Use a calcium dust on your reptile's food before feeding.Remove any uneaten food from your reptile's environment.Please click on "More Information" for ingredients and cleaning instructions.
